Turkey, UK Begin Talks to Modernize Free Trade Agreement
Turkey and the United Kingdom have agreed to begin negotiations by the end of July to modernize and expand their Free Trade Agreement (FTA), building on a 2023 review that identified opportunities for improvement since the deal was carried over from the UK's exit from the EU. Recent meetings in London resulted in the signing of new agreements aimed at removing technical barriers, particularly in the motor vehicles and chemicals sectors, which together comprise a significant portion of bilateral trade. Both countries have committed to further cooperation, with plans to expand the FTA to include services, digital trade, investment, and selected agricultural products. The 8th session of the Türkiye–United Kingdom Joint Economic and Trade Committee (JETCO) will also be held in London later this year to comprehensively assess and strengthen trade relations. These steps are expected to deepen economic ties and facilitate easier market access, while reducing regulatory and bureaucratic obstacles for businesses. Overall, the modernization of the FTA aims to support growing trade volumes and bolster economic cooperation between the two nations.
